Who is Social Repose and what did he do?

In addition to releasing covers, acapellas, vlogs, responses, and music videos on YouTube, he launched Social Repose in 2011. For his videos and tour, he wears a special headdress and paints his neck with black acrylic. He also blogs on YouTube.


What state does Social Repose live in?

He founded Social Repose in 2011 in Washington D.C.
